It’s helpful to understand how leather thickness is measured, as it’s not always uniform. While one ounce of leather is nominally 1/64″ (or approximately 0.4 mm) thick, you’ll find slight variations across a hide. Even leather that has been run through a splitting machine for consistency won’t be perfectly even. The key takeaway is simple: the more ounces a piece of leather has, the heavier it will be.
